Stratigraphy
Formation:Porters Creek
Local section:New Madrid test well 1-X Local bed:1544-1671 ft
Stratigraphy comments: Eleven samples from the lower part of the Porters Creek Clay at 1544 to 1671 ft contain an assemblage from Zone NP3 (Danian).
Lithology and environment
Primary lithology:hardground,micaceous,pyritic,gray claystone
Includes fossils?Y
Lithology description: Steel-gray to dark-gray, hard, micaceous clay; disseminated organic material common; locally mottled yellow-buff; conchoidal fracture; locally fossiliferous; pyrite common.
Environment:marginal marine indet.
